Video editing has emerged as a pivotal skill in today's digital era, largely due to the surge of social media platforms that primarily engage users through visual content. Among the critical aspects of video editing, one often overlooked component is video lighting. As a video lighting editor, you have the ability to drastically transform the appeal and overall quality of a video.

Can you edit lighting in a video?

Yes, you can edit the lighting in a video, and this process typically involves adjusting parameters such as brightness, contrast, and saturation. This technique is useful in enhancing dark video footage or toning down overly bright videos, thereby improving the overall visual effects and video quality.

What video editor can adjust brightness?

Numerous video editors allow you to adjust the brightness of your video. Among the most popular are Adobe Premiere Pro, iMovie for Mac users, and Lightworks. These tools provide comprehensive video editing features, including brightness and contrast adjustment, color correction, and special effects.

What is the difference between brightness and contrast?

Brightness refers to the overall lightness or darkness of an image or video, while contrast refers to the difference between the lightest and darkest areas. Adjusting brightness affects the whole image uniformly, whereas contrast modification can lead to more dynamic changes, enhancing or reducing the distinction between different elements of the image or video.

What is the best video editor for brightness and contrast?

Adobe Premiere Pro is often considered the best video editor for brightness and contrast adjustments due to its precise control and extensive range of editing features. However, for those seeking a free version, DaVinci Resolve is a powerful alternative that offers professional video editing capabilities, including advanced color correction.

What video editor software can edit lighting?

Various video editing software can edit lighting, including Adobe Premiere Pro, Final Cut Pro X for Mac users, Lightworks, DaVinci Resolve, and HitFilm Express. These tools provide a range of video editing tools to adjust brightness, contrast, and saturation, offering beginners and professionals alike the means to enhance video lighting.

What is the best video editing software for lighting?

While "the best" can be subjective and dependent on the user's specific needs, Adobe Premiere Pro and DaVinci Resolve are widely recognized for their extensive lighting editing features. Their powerful color correction and grading tools make them ideal choices for in-depth lighting edits.

Top 8 Software or Apps for Video Lighting Editing:

  1. Adobe Premiere Pro: A professional video editing software that supports various video formats (MOV, AVI, MKV, WEBM) with robust color correction tools and presets.
  2. DaVinci Resolve: Renowned for its advanced color correction and grading capabilities, DaVinci Resolve supports a wide array of video files and formats.
  3. Final Cut Pro X: Exclusive to Mac, it offers impressive video lighting editing features, including color correction and adjustments for brightness and contrast.
  4. Lightworks: An excellent choice for beginners with user-friendly drag and drop features, Lightworks also supports a broad range of video formats.
  5. iMovie: Perfect for Mac and iPhone users, iMovie is a free video editor that provides basic lighting editing tools, including the ability to adjust brightness and contrast.
  6. HitFilm Express: This software offers professional-grade video editing tools and supports numerous video formats. It also includes a useful tutorial for beginners.
  7. VideoPad: Available on Mac, Windows, and Android, VideoPad provides lighting editing tools, and it can export to various formats or directly to social media.
  8. KineMaster: Ideal for Android users, KineMaster offers a range of lighting adjustments along with other features like green screen, transitions, subtitles, and watermarking.
